Real TE37s?

My friend from my class wants to sell me his TE37s. Hes giving me a pretty good price, but I'm not sure whether they're real or not.

It has the VOLK stickers on the spoke, the "Rays/Volk, etc." engravings on the wheels, but it doesn't have the stickers inside the wheel that I've seen on other TE37s.

I'm no wheel guru, but everything looks pretty legit IMO except that it doesn't have the stickers inside of the wheel (behind the spoke on the barrel).

Originally Posted by DavesZ#3


As you can see, the real one has Rays Engineering, Volk Racing, Monoblock and Forged embedded in them.
Also, lower in the thread there is a picture of raised engravings of RAYS ENG and MADE IN JAPAN on the hub on the inside.
